3 | | /// Alternative implementation of `fmt::Debug` for byte slice. |
4 | | /// |
5 | | /// Standard `Debug` implementation for `[u8]` is comma separated |
6 | | /// list of numbers. Since large amount of byte strings are in fact |
7 | | /// ASCII strings or contain a lot of ASCII strings (e. g. HTTP), |
8 | | /// it is convenient to print strings as ASCII when possible. |
9 | | /// |
10 | | /// This struct wraps `&[u8]` just to override `fmt::Debug`. |
11 | | /// |
12 | | /// `BsDebug` is not a part of public API of bytes crate. |
13 | | pub(crate) struct BsDebug<'a>(pub(crate) &'a [u8]); |
14 | | |
15 | | impl fmt::Debug for BsDebug<'_> { |
16 | 0 | fn fmt(&self, fmt: &mut fmt::Formatter<'_>) -> Result<(), fmt::Error> { |
17 | 0 | write!(fmt, "b\"")?; |
18 | 0 | for &c in self.0 { |
19 | | // https://doc.rust-lang.org/reference.html#byte-escapes |
20 | 0 | if c == b'\n' { |
21 | 0 | write!(fmt, "\\n")?; |
22 | 0 | } else if c == b'\r' { |
23 | 0 | write!(fmt, "\\r")?; |
24 | 0 | } else if c == b'\t' { |
25 | 0 | write!(fmt, "\\t")?; |
26 | 0 | } else if c == b'\\' || c == b'"' { |
27 | 0 | write!(fmt, "\\{}", c as char)?; |
28 | 0 | } else if c == b'\0' { |
29 | 0 | write!(fmt, "\\0")?; |
30 | | // ASCII printable |
31 | 0 | } else if (0x20..0x7f).contains(&c) { |
32 | 0 | write!(fmt, "{}", c as char)?; |
33 | | } else { |
34 | 0 | write!(fmt, "\\x{c:02x}")?; |
35 | | } |
36 | | } |
37 | 0 | write!(fmt, "\"")?; |
38 | 0 | Ok(()) |
39 | 0 | } |
40 | | } |
